John Ortega’s final girls’ cross-country rankings and comments
*--* Rk School (Sec., Div.) Comment 1 Sultana (SS-Div. II) Ranked seventh in nation by Harrier magazine after winning a Southern Section Div. II title and losing the state title on a tiebreaker. 2 Ventura (SS-Div. I) Cougars were ranked 13th nationally after turning back defending champion Murrieta Valley for the Div. I titles in the section and state meets. 3 Murrieta Valley (SS-Div. I) Ranked 17th in the nation after placing second in the section and state championships. They also won the Mt. SAC team sweepstakes title. 4 C.C. Canyon (SS-Div. I) Cowboys finished third behind Ventura and Murrieta Valley in the section and state championships. 5 Ayala (SS-Div. I) Bulldogs placed fourth in state championships after a fifth-place effort in section finals. 6 Dana Hills (SS-Div. I) Dolphins finished fifth at state and sixth in section finals, edging Thousand Oaks on tiebreakers in both meets. 7 Thousand Oaks (SS-Div. I) Lancers were hampered by illnesses for much of the season, but performed well at the end. 8 Oak Park (SS-Div. IV) Eagles won their third consecutive Div. IV titles in the section and state championships. 9 Fountain Valley (SS-Div. I) Barons placed seventh at state after a fourth-place effort in the section finals. 10 Peninsula (SS-Div. I) Finished two points behind Dana Hills and Thousand Oaks in section championships.
